2. Digital solutions for language learning and teaching
In sub-project 2, means to increase the efficiency of teaching and learning that utilise digital solutions will be developed, trialled, and investigated. We focus on a range of digital resources that learners can use independently or after receiving tips from their teachers (e.g., self-assessment tools, a dictionary for advanced learners). Another goal is to innovate new application solutions, such as applications that help tie language learning to the learner’s work, study and living environment (also known as context-aware applications).
In addition to producing materials, the sub-project strives to promote digital materials’ usability in the broader context. We will update and activate outdated digital learning materials and provide pedagogical support to other ongoing projects.
